Wordpress htaccess переписать правило - PullRequest
0 голосов
/ 27 октября 2011

Попытка перенаправить любые страницы, которые соответствуют определенным критериям, для перенаправления в другое место. Пока что у меня есть:

RewriteCond %{HTTP_HOST} ^.*$
RewriteRule ^faq/$ "http\:\/\/staging\.somesite\.domain\.com\/" [R=302,L]

но это не находит соответствия для: http://staging.somesite.domain.com/faq/data/

Может ли кто-нибудь указать мне в правильном направлении. В основном я хочу, чтобы редирект перешел на домашнюю страницу сайта

С уважением, Роберт

1 Ответ

0 голосов
/ 27 октября 2011

Ну ... в основном ваше регулярное выражение говорит: " строка запроса начинается с faq/, а затем больше ничего нет ".Это не то, что вы хотите.Либо потеряйте $ (который является символом " конца строки "), либо вставьте .* перед $.И нет необходимости экранировать что-либо в целевом URL, поскольку оно не анализируется как регулярное выражение.

...